Transaction f18d790c077072e656f5ce94d8db40e1c721721daea7fa911fa0abb0014860bd
1 Input
1 Output
-
f18d790c077072e656f5ce94d8db40e1c721721daea7fa911fa0abb0014860bd:0
- value
- 5972106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37645b827525f1fafaebdb4b379a38f65b870 OP_EQUAL
- address
- 3BMEXirGUN3tU4JfstbDtx4zhogVVHsT66